-
TOOLTIP 為Android 8.0之后新增的提示。
用于鼠標(biāo)懸停在View上時(shí)出現(xiàn)的提示
查看全部 -
設(shè)置TouchDelegate的情況會(huì)調(diào)用TouchDelegate的onTouchEvent(event),并判斷其運(yùn)行結(jié)果的返回值
查看全部 -
View 禁用狀態(tài)判斷 : (viewFlags & ENABLED_MASK) == DISABLED
查看全部 -
onTouchEvent(event)源碼解讀
查看全部 -
li.mOnTouchListener.onTouch(this, event)返回false,則調(diào)用onTouchEvent(event)進(jìn)行事件處理,
/// if(!result && onTouchEvent(event)) { result = true}
onTouchEvent(event) 返回true時(shí),表示事件被消費(fèi)?
查看全部 -
ListenerInfo li = mListenerInfo 不為空
則會(huì)調(diào)用li.mOnTouchListener.onTouch(this, event)將事件分發(fā)給OnTouch處理,如果li.mOnTouchListener.onTouch(this, event)返回true 則表示事件被消費(fèi),直接標(biāo)定result 為true;
查看全部 -
stopNestedScroll()停止View前臺(tái)滾動(dòng)
查看全部 -
onTouctEvent 默認(rèn)情況下系統(tǒng)用于處理觸摸事件的邏輯
查看全部 -
dispatchTouchEvent被執(zhí)行表示事件已經(jīng)進(jìn)入到View之中
查看全部 -
事件被消費(fèi)后ViewGroup會(huì)清楚preorderedList子View集合
查看全部 -
addTouchTarget方法解讀
mFirstTouchTartget被賦值,不等于null 了
查看全部 -
dispathTransformedTouchEvent如果返回true說(shuō)明事件已經(jīng)被子view/viewGroup消費(fèi)了
查看全部 -
dispathTransformedTouchEvent源代碼解讀
查看全部 -
dispathTransformedTouchEvent方法描述了事件在ViewGroup和View中是如何過(guò)渡的
查看全部 -
dispathTransformedTouchEvent方中進(jìn)行下一層的事件分發(fā)
查看全部
舉報(bào)